    Notes: Abstract An experiment, in which an iron-nickel-copper sulphide melt was heated with synthetic chromite and then cooled, showed that substantial quantities of chromite had dissolved in the melt and had then recrystallized as euhedral crystals rimmed with magnetite. This experiment suggests that the unusual chromite (low in Mg and Al) which is associated with the sulphide phase in Western Australian nickel ores may have formed in a similar way.

    Notes: Abstract The driving forces for recrystallization of sulphide minerals that arise from particle size variations (surface energy), from temperature gradients and from the formation of a new phase are compared semi quantitatively. It is shown by expressing these driving forces in terms of gradients in activities or vapour pressures or as free energy changes, that surface energies become relatively unimportant as particle size increases above one micron, whereas temperature gradients and the formation of new phases offer opportunities for large crystals to grow. These effects are discussed and a brief reference is also made to the effects of applied pressure.
